10 有關記憶體的描述,下列何者正確?
(A)所謂動態位置車專址(Dynamic address translation)是指當程式執行時,不需要先建一個分頁表,每個記憶體 存取時只需要將虛擬位置轉換成實際位置即可
(B)先進先出的分頁替換(FIFO replacement)是指替換最舊載入的分頁,但是當程式分配的頁框數增加時分頁 失誤率也會增加
(C)最佳頁面替換法又叫做OPT或是MIN,若知道未來分頁的使用情況,就把最常被使用的頁面提到最前面
(D)最久未用替換法又叫做LU,是把每一個分頁的前一次被使用的時間記錄下來,若需要替換時就將最久未用 的分頁替換掉 .
答案:登入後查看
統計: A(75), B(263), C(106), D(252), E(0) #1916497
統計: A(75), B(263), C(106), D(252), E(0) #1916497
詳解 (共 5 筆)
#3287490
(B) 也是錯的
先進先出的分頁替換(FIFO replacement)是指替換最新載入的分頁
最新是對的嗎? 最舊(久)才是對的吧?
FIFO: 每次有新的分頁需置入時,會選擇置入記憶體時間最久的分頁換出
另外當程式分配的頁框數增加不代表分頁失誤率也會增加,只是可能增加
也就是 Belady’s anomaly
Belady’s anomaly: 當 Process 分配到較多的 Frame 數量,有時 其 Page Fault Ratio 卻不降反升。
26
0